Calling Out the Called (Exodus 3:1-12)
In keeping with IBC’s October theme of service, I am Calling Out the Called—those whom God is calling to service, like He called Moses, to speak His message to others and fulfill His plans and purposes. The phrase “Calling Out the Called” is not new. It was coined over 100 years ago, in October 1919, when Baptist churches across the southern part of the United States “united in inviting congregants to respond to God’s call to be ministers and saw over 10,000 people surrender their lives to Christian service.”1 In principle, why should it be any different today?
